One format comment before these go in:

+/// \brief Extracts the specified bits from the lower 64 bits of the 128-bit
+///    integer vector operand at the index idx and of the length len.

I've heard murmurs that `\brief` style comments are going away because someone found a flag that enables autobrief for the first line. So for these it's probably better to have it be formatted like:

+/// Extracts the specified bits from the lower 64 bits of the 128-bit
+/// integer vector operand at the index idx and of the length len.
